Canadian lender TD Bank has revealed plans to launch a cybersecurity research office in Tel Aviv, Israel.

The bank intends to use the new office to support its development of cyber-related technical programs, research and development (R&D) and learning curriculum.

TD Bank, which is the first Canadian bank to open office in Israel, has been investing to hire technology and cyber talent to enable its staff and clients transact securely.

TD believes that the new Israel office will give it more direct line into Israel’s cyber and technology talent ecosystem.

TD Bank group head of direct channels, technology, marketing and corporate & public affairs Colleen Johnston said: “In Israel, TD will tap into one of the world’s deepest pools of talent and know-how in cybersecurity, and further strengthen our ability to build new, secure, applications as we build the bank of the future.”
